MCMILLAN-TAYLOR-L Two interrelated families - Thomas William Taylor, with his wife Susannah and their children (a Renfrewshire, Scotland family), came to Texas from England in September 1878. John McMillan, with his wife Margaret and their children, moved to Texas from North Carolina via Alabama in 1840.
